Ask your question about installing an LS unit, or something similar, up the Super Duty forum as you will have more chances of it being answered rather than buried in here.
FWIW, have your checkbook ready if you plan on doing it. It is not the most inexpensive mod out there. And if you ever even THINK that you may lift and re-gear, do it all at the same time!

Axle Codes
The following lists the gear ratios on rear axles.
l 31 — 3.73 non-limited slip, F-250, single rear wheels
l 32 — 4.10 non-limited slip, F-250, single rear wheels
l 33 — 4.30 non-limited slip, F-250, single rear wheels
l 36 — 4.56 non-limited slip, F-250, single rear wheels
l C1 — 3.73 limited slip, F-250, single rear wheels
l C2 — 4.10 limited slip, F-250, single rear wheels
l C3 — 4.30 limited slip, F-250, single rear wheels
l C6 — 4.56 limited slip, F-250, single rear wheels
l 41 — 3.73 non-limited slip, F-350, single rear wheels
l 42 — 4.10 non-limited slip, F-350, single rear wheels
l 43 — 4.30 non-limited slip, F-350, single rear wheels
l 46 — 4.56 non-limited slip, F-350, single rear wheels
l D1 — 3.73 limited slip, F-350, single rear wheels
l D2 — 4.10 limited slip, F-350, single rear wheels
l D3 — 4.30 limited slip, F-350, single rear wheels
l D6 — 4.56 limited slip, F-350, single rear wheels
l 61 — 3.73 non-limited slip, F-350, dual rear wheels
l 62 — 4.10 non-limited slip, F-350, dual rear wheels
l 63 — 4.30 non-limited slip, F-350, dual rear wheels
l 66 — 4.56 non-limited slip, F-350, dual rear wheels
l F1 — 3.73 limited slip, F-350, dual rear wheels
l F2 — 4.10 limited slip, F-350, dual rear wheels
l F3 — 4.30 limited slip, F-350, dual rear wheels
l F6 — 4.56 limited slip, F-350, dual rear wheels
l 81 — 3.73 non-limited slip, F-350, narrow frame, dual rear wheels
l 82 — 4.10 non-limited slip, F-350, narrow frame, dual rear wheels
l 83 — 4.30 non-limited slip, F-350, narrow frame, dual rear wheels
l 86 — 4.56 non-limited slip, F-350, narrow frame, dual rear wheels
l 88 — 4.88 non-limited slip, F-350, narrow frame, dual rear wheels
l E1 — 3.73 limited slip, F-350, narrow frame, dual rear wheels
l E2 — 4.10 limited slip, F-350, narrow frame, dual rear wheels
l EW — 4.10 limited slip, F-350, narrow frame, dual rear wheels
l E3 — 4.30 limited slip, F-350, narrow frame, dual rear wheels
l E6 — 4.56 limited slip, F-350, narrow frame, dual rear wheels
l 78 — 4.88 non-limited slip, F-450, Chassis Cab, dual rear wheels
l 75 — 5.38 non-limited slip, F-450, Chassis Cab, dual rear wheels
l G8 — 4.88 limited slip, F-450, Chassis Cab, dual rear wheels
l G5 — 5.38 limited slip, F-450, Chassis Cab, dual rear wheels
l GW — 4.10 limited slip, F-450, Chassis Cab, dual rear wheels
l 98 — 4.88 non-limited slip, F-550, Chassis Cab, dual rear wheels
l 95 — 5.38 non-limited slip, F-550, Chassis Cab, dual rear wheels
l K8 — 4.88 limited slip, F-550, Chassis Cab, dual rear wheels
l K5 — 5.38 limited slip, F-550, Chassis Cab, dual rear wheels
l KW — 4.10 limited slip, F-550, Chassis Cab, dual rear wheels
l 75 — Dana 80, 11,000 pounds GVWR, F53 Recreational Stripped Chassis, Motorhome
l 95 — Dana 135, 13,500 pounds GVWR, F53 Recreational Stripped Chassis, Motorhome
